  • The Essential Guide To Biosafety Safety Cabinets

    When it comes to working in a laboratory setting, safety is always the top priority. One essential piece of equipment that plays a vital role in ensuring the safety of both laboratory personnel and the environment is the biosafety safety cabinet. Also known as Biological Safety Cabinets (BSCs), these cabinets are designed to provide an enclosed, ventilated workspace for handling hazardous materials, such as infectious agents and volatile chemicals.

    The primary function of a biosafety safety cabinet is to protect laboratory personnel, the environment, and the research samples from contamination. These cabinets work by creating a controlled, sterile environment through the use of high-efficiency particulate air (HEPA) filters, which remove particles and microorganisms from the air. This helps to prevent the spread of hazardous materials within the laboratory and ensures that experiments are conducted safely and effectively.

    There are three main types of biosafety safety cabinets: Class I, Class II, and Class III. Each class provides different levels of protection and is suited to different types of laboratory work.

    Class I biosafety safety cabinets are suitable for work involving low to moderate risk biological agents. They provide personnel and environmental protection but offer minimal sample protection. Class I BSCs have a simple design with an open front, allowing for easy access to the workspace. These cabinets exhaust air through a HEPA filter, removing contaminants before releasing the air back into the laboratory.

    Class II biosafety safety cabinets are the most commonly used type and are suitable for work involving moderate to high-risk biological agents. They provide personnel, environmental, and sample protection through a combination of air filtration and airflow patterns. Class II cabinets have a partially enclosed design with a front opening for sample access. Air is filtered through a HEPA filter before being recirculated back into the laboratory or exhausted outside the building.

    Class III biosafety safety cabinets are designed for work with the highest-risk biological agents, such as those that cause severe or fatal diseases. These cabinets provide the highest level of protection by completely enclosing the workspace and using a double-door entry system to prevent any potential exposure. Class III BSCs are connected to the laboratory building’s ventilation system, ensuring that all contaminated air is properly removed and treated.

    In addition to the three main classes, biosafety safety cabinets can also be designated as Type A or Type B, depending on the ventilation system. Type A cabinets use a HEPA filter to recirculate air back into the laboratory, while Type B cabinets have a dedicated exhaust system that vents air outside the building. Type B cabinets are further classified into Type B1, B2, and B3, each providing different levels of protection and airflow patterns.

    When selecting a biosafety safety cabinet for a laboratory, it is essential to consider the type of work being conducted, the level of risk involved, and the space available. Proper installation, certification, and maintenance are also crucial to ensure the cabinet’s effectiveness and safety.

    Regular maintenance and certification of biosafety safety cabinets are necessary to ensure they are working correctly and providing the required protection. BSCs should be inspected and tested at least annually by qualified professionals to identify any issues and make necessary repairs. It is also essential for laboratory personnel to follow proper procedures for using the cabinets, including wearing appropriate personal protective equipment and handling hazardous materials safely.

  • Understanding The Importance Of A Binocular Vision Exam

    When it comes to eye exams, most people are familiar with the routine tests that check for visual acuity, color perception, and eye health. However, one crucial aspect of vision that is often overlooked is binocular vision. Binocular vision refers to the ability of both eyes to work together as a team to create a single, unified image. A binocular vision exam is specially designed to assess how well the eyes coordinate and function together.

    Why is a binocular vision exam important?

    Having good binocular vision is essential for many everyday tasks, such as reading, driving, playing sports, and even just walking and navigating through the environment. When the eyes are not working harmoniously, it can lead to a variety of vision problems and symptoms, including eye strain, headaches, double vision, difficulty focusing, and poor depth perception. This can significantly impact a person’s quality of life and performance in various activities.

    A binocular vision exam can help detect and diagnose issues with eye teaming, convergence, accommodation, and depth perception. These aspects of vision are crucial for our ability to see clearly and comfortably at all distances and to efficiently process visual information. By evaluating how the eyes work together, eye care professionals can identify problems early on and recommend appropriate interventions to improve visual comfort and performance.

    What to expect during a binocular vision exam

    During a binocular vision exam, the eye care provider will conduct a series of tests to evaluate various aspects of binocular vision. These tests may include:

    1. Eye alignment testing: This involves assessing how well the eyes are aligned when looking at a single target. The eye doctor may use a cover test, prism test, or a specialized instrument called a phoropter to check for any misalignment or strabismus.

    2. Convergence testing: Convergence refers to the ability of the eyes to turn inward and focus on a near object. Poor convergence can lead to eye strain and double vision, especially during close-up tasks like reading. The eye care provider may use a penlight or a red lens to evaluate convergence ability.

    3. Accommodation testing: Accommodation is the ability of the eyes to maintain focus at different distances. This is essential for clear vision at both near and far distances. The eye doctor may use a variety of tests, such as the near point of convergence test or the amplitude of accommodation test, to assess accommodation function.

    4. Stereopsis testing: Stereopsis is the ability to perceive depth and three-dimensional space. This is crucial for judging distances and spatial relationships accurately. The eye care provider may use special stereoscopic tests, like the Randot Stereotest or the Titmus Stereo Fly Test, to evaluate stereopsis.

    5. Visual field testing: Visual field testing may also be included in a binocular vision exam to assess peripheral vision and detect any visual field defects. This test is particularly important for detecting conditions like glaucoma or other optic nerve disorders that can affect peripheral vision.

    After the tests are completed, the eye care provider will review the results with the patient and discuss any findings or recommendations for treatment. Depending on the specific issues identified, treatment options may include vision therapy, prism lenses, orthoptic exercises, or specialty eyewear to improve binocular vision function.

  • Understanding The Importance Of A S.21 Notice In The UK Rental Market

    If you are a landlord in the UK, you may have heard about the term s.21 notice. This notice plays a crucial role in the rental market as it allows landlords to legally evict tenants. Understanding what a s.21 notice is and how it works is essential for landlords to ensure they follow the correct procedures when terminating a tenancy agreement.

    A s.21 notice, also known as a Section 21 notice, is a legal document that landlords in England and Wales can serve to their tenants to regain possession of their property. This notice is typically used when a landlord wants their tenants to vacate the property at the end of the fixed term or during a periodic tenancy without giving a reason for the eviction.

    There are two types of s.21 notices that landlords can use: s.21(1) and s.21(4). A s.21(1) notice is used when the fixed term of the tenancy has ended, and the landlord wants the tenants to vacate the property. On the other hand, a s.21(4) notice is used during a periodic tenancy when the fixed term has expired, and the landlord wants to evict the tenants.

    In order to issue a s.21 notice, landlords must ensure they have met the following requirements:

    1. The tenancy must be an assured shorthold tenancy (AST).
    2. The deposit must be protected in a government-approved scheme and the prescribed information provided to the tenants.
    3. The property must have a valid Energy Performance Certificate (EPC) and a gas safety certificate if applicable.
    4. The landlord must give the tenants at least two months’ notice in writing before the intended date of possession.

    Failure to meet these requirements may result in the s.21 notice being deemed invalid by the courts, and landlords may not be able to evict their tenants.

    Once the s.21 notice has been served to the tenants, they have two options: either vacate the property by the specified date or wait for the landlord to apply to the court for a possession order. If the tenants do not vacate the property voluntarily, the landlord will need to go through the court process to legally evict them.

    It is important for landlords to follow the correct procedures when issuing a s.21 notice to avoid any legal complications. Landlords must ensure they have served the notice correctly, provided the necessary documents and information, and given the tenants sufficient notice before seeking possession of the property.

    In some cases, tenants may challenge the validity of the s.21 notice, especially if they believe the landlord has not met the necessary requirements. This can result in delays in the eviction process and additional costs for the landlord if the court rules in favor of the tenants.

  • The Benefits Of Outplacement Services For Companies And Employees

    Outplacement is a valuable service that assists employees who are facing layoffs or job loss transition into new employment opportunities It provides support to individuals during one of the most challenging times in their career, helping them navigate the job market and find new positions that align with their skills and experience.

    For companies, outplacement services can be a crucial component of a successful workforce transition plan By providing employees with outplacement support, companies demonstrate their commitment to supporting their workforce even during difficult times This can help to maintain morale among remaining employees and protect the company’s reputation as a responsible employer.

    One of the key benefits of outplacement services for companies is the ability to reduce the risk of legal action from former employees When companies provide outplacement support, it can help to ease the transition for employees and reduce the likelihood of disgruntled former employees pursuing legal action against the company for unfair dismissal.

    Outplacement services can also help companies protect their brand and reputation in the marketplace By providing support to exiting employees, companies show that they value their workforce and are committed to helping them succeed even after they leave the organization This can enhance the company’s reputation as a responsible employer and attract top talent in the future.

    For employees, outplacement services can provide valuable support during a difficult period of transition Losing a job can be a stressful and emotionally challenging experience, but outplacement services can help individuals navigate the job market with confidence and find new opportunities that match their skills and experience.

    Outplacement services typically include career counseling, resume writing assistance, job search support, and interview coaching These services can help individuals identify their strengths and skills, update their resume to highlight their accomplishments, and prepare for interviews with potential employers This support can be invaluable for individuals who may be reentering the job market after many years with the same company or who are unsure of how to effectively market themselves to potential employers.

    Outplacement services can also provide individuals with access to job leads and networking opportunities that they may not have had on their own outplcement. Outplacement firms often have connections with a wide range of employers in various industries, which can help individuals find new employment opportunities more quickly and easily This can be especially valuable for individuals who may be looking to transition to a new industry or role and are unsure of where to begin their job search.

    In addition to practical support, outplacement services can also provide emotional support to individuals who may be struggling with the emotional impact of losing their job Career counselors and coaches can help individuals cope with feelings of anger, frustration, and self-doubt, and provide strategies for staying positive and focused on finding a new job.
